Abstract
A europium-activated barium aluminate phosphor is described wherein the phosphor is doped with tetravalent ions of Hf, Zr, or Si. Preferably, the phosphor is represented by (Ba1−xEux)MgAl10O17:(Hf,Zr,Si)y where 0.05≦x≦0.25 and 0<y≦0.05. The tetravalent dopant ions are shown to enhance the stability of the phosphor in UV/VUV applications.
